About Alpha
Overview
Alpha is a trading platform registered in Hong Kong, operating under the domain alphahk.com. According to official records, the company was established on 2020-02-07 and lists its registered address at 香港干诺道中168号信德中心招商局大厦 9楼10室.
Our review found that Alpha holds a Derivatives Trading License (AGN) from the Hong Kong Securities and Futures Commission (SFC), though the current status of this licence is not clearly stated in publicly available records. The broker's own website is reportedly inaccessible, which raises immediate concerns for potential traders.
Regulatory Status
Alpha's regulatory filing with the SFC is a key point of interest. While the SFC is a reputable regulator in Asia, the specific licence (AGN) is noted without an active status, and industry databases flag this entity as potentially being a clone of a legitimate SFC-licensed firm.
We cross-checked the licence against the public register, but the absence of a verifiable website and conflicting signals in aggregated industry data suggest that traders cannot rely on this licence as proof of current good standing. Cloning activities are a known red flag in the forex industry.
Background and Accessibility
Alpha's official website, alphahk.com, is reported as inaccessible, which is highly unusual for an operating broker. This may indicate a possible absconding of the platform or technical issues that have not been resolved.
Given that a broker's website is its primary interface with clients, its inaccessibility severely limits transparency and the ability to trade or access support. Potential customers are advised to exercise caution and consider visiting the registered office or contacting customer service if possible, though our research could not confirm any operational contact channels.
Risks and Considerations
The combination of an inaccessible website, suspected cloning, and an unclear regulatory status places Alpha in a high-risk category. FXCanary's Scam Risk Score of 39/100 (Guarded) reflects these concerns, indicating that while the broker may not be an outright scam, significant due diligence is required.
Traders should be aware that investing with Alpha carries inherent risk, and any funds deposited may not be covered by investor protection schemes. We strongly recommend seeking alternative brokers with clear regulation, transparent operations, and active client support before committing capital.
